ConsenSys and the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) have reached a preliminary agreement to dismiss the MetaMask case, signaling a potential shift in regulatory attitudes towards the crypto industry. The agreement, announced by ConsenSys founder Joseph Lubin, could lead to the dismissal of allegations that MetaMask's staking service violated securities laws.

This development marks a significant turning point in the ongoing regulatory scrutiny of the crypto sector. The agreement reflects a cooperative approach between ConsenSys and the SEC, addressing concerns raised during last year's litigation. Initially, the SEC filed a suit against ConsenSys in June 2023, alleging that the company's MetaMask staking service constituted a securities violation. The case was filed in the U.S. District Court in the Eastern District of New York, sending shockwaves across the crypto community.

MetaMask, a leading crypto wallet used by millions worldwide, has played a crucial role in facilitating transactions within the Ethereum ecosystem. The dismissal of this case could reassure users and investors alike, reflecting a more favorable attitude towards innovation in digital assets. The fintech space has seen significant shifts in regulatory perspectives, particularly since the onset of the Trump administration, which expressed a more welcoming stance towards cryptocurrencies.

In a bid to counter the SEC's classification of Ethereum as a security, ConsenSys launched a counter-suit in April 2024, asserting that the regulatory body was overstepping its boundaries. This action illustrated the growing tension between emerging blockchain technologies and traditional regulatory frameworks. However, the subsequent dismissal of this lawsuit by a judge in September 2024 raised further questions about the legal landscape for crypto businesses.
